Brewster's fringes
The fringes used in the Jamin interferometer and produced by light that has been internally and externally reflected by two plane-parallel plates, inclined toward each other at a small angle.
bright-field illumination
The illumination generally used in microscopy, whereby the specimen appears dark against a light background.
bright-line spectrum
An emission spectrum consisting of bright bands against a dark background.

bronchoscope
An optical instrument designed to permit the visual examination of the interior of the bronchi.
Brownian motion
The behavior of microscopic solid particles suspended in a fluid, first observed by botanist Robert Brown in 1827 as a continuous random motion.
Brucke loupe
A telemicroscope in which a negative eyepiece is used to produce erect images.

bus
A local area network topology in which all nodes are tapped off a single cable, and all hear every transmission on the cable.
cadmium lamp
A mercury vapor discharge lamp that has cadmium added to emit radiation in the red region as a complement to the mercury vapor's blue and green radiation.
cadmium lines
The three lines in the spectrum of cadmium that have the purest radiations and that were first used by Michelson to calculate the standard meter.
cadmium red line
The narrowest line of the cadmium spectrum; the red line has the purest radiation.
cadmium sulfide
An inorganic compound, yellow to orange in color, that fluoresces strongly enough when bombarded by a high-current-density electron beam to be used as a high-intensity light source.
cadmium sulfide cell
A photoconductive cell having cadmium sulfide as its photoconducting material for the production of a very high dark-light resistance ratio.

camera lucida
A portable instrument that uses a four-sided reflecting prism or set of mirrors to create a duplicate image of an object on a horizontal sheet, on which outlines of the subject may be traced by hand.
camera reduction
The use of the photographic process to produce precision copies of an original image that are many times smaller in size. One of its many applications is in microcircuitry.

candlepower
The luminous intensity of a source of light expressed in candelas.
candoluminescence
The luminescence of an incandescent material.

card reader
A system that generally uses a photodetector to decode punched cards for information, or for input to a computer, by sensing the light transmitted through the punched holes.
cardioid condenser
An oil immersion condenser used to permit only light that has been diffracted or dispersed by a microscope specimen to enter the microscope. It is used in dark-field microscopy.
